    Looking for a new (PCI Express) graphics card for my HTPC, trying to cut down the clutter of wires in my AV rack so need Audio over HDMI...

    any recommendations you guys?

    Grab any ATi card from the 2000 series and up. They have dedicated HDMI audio. Which card you want/need depends on how much graphics power you want/need.

    Considering it's for a HTPC this or this might be interesting.

    It's a bit more convoluted with nVidia cards as you have to connect a cable from your motherboard's (or sound card's) SPDIF header to the SPDIF header on the graphics card.
